Botswana can be the regional medical hub

Professor Pepeta
Professor Pepeta

South African lead specialist and executive dean at the Nelson Mandela University Professor Lungile Pepeta recently said Botswana ws well-positioned than its counterparts in the continent to become a regional medical tourism destination.

Pepeta was speaking at the recent Kalafhi Pemano seminar during the just-ended Global Expo Botswana.

Medical tourism refers to people travelling abroad to obtain medical treatment, primarily because it is cheaper there. It is driven by affordability for the most part.
